Review of Escape from Alcatraz (1979) by Stephen E — 01 Apr 2013
The most influential prison flick out there, "Escape from Alcatraz" is Don Siegel's most assured work as a director and his best collaboration with actor Clint Eastwood. The fact that it's based on true events not only makes us care about the character's fates more than we would if they were fictional, but it also heightens the tension by an enormous sum, giving way to some of the most spectacularly thrilling sequences in cinema.
Of course, there are a few parts that feel overly manipulative, but hey, that comes with the territory.
